Subject: [PATCH v2 2/8] soc: qcom: pmic_glink_altmode: handle safe mode when disconnect

On some Qcom SoCs, the Altmode event mode is set to 0xff when
the Type-C port is disconnected.

Handle this specific mode and translate it as the SAFE mode.

Signed-off-by: Neil Armstrong <neil.armstrong@linaro.org>
---
 drivers/soc/qcom/pmic_glink_altmode.c | 18 +++++++++++++++++-
 1 file changed, 17 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/drivers/soc/qcom/pmic_glink_altmode.c b/drivers/soc/qcom/pmic_glink_altmode.c
index df48fbea4b68..007d308e2f15 100644
--- a/drivers/soc/qcom/pmic_glink_altmode.c
+++ b/drivers/soc/qcom/pmic_glink_altmode.c
@@ -173,6 +173,20 @@ static void pmic_glink_altmode_enable_usb(struct pmic_glink_altmode *altmode,
 		dev_err(altmode->dev, "failed to switch mux to USB\n");
 }
 
+static void pmic_glink_altmode_safe(struct pmic_glink_altmode *altmode,
+				    struct pmic_glink_altmode_port *port)
+{
+	int ret;
+
+	port->state.alt = NULL;
+	port->state.data = NULL;
+	port->state.mode = TYPEC_STATE_SAFE;
+
+	ret = typec_mux_set(port->typec_mux, &port->state);
+	if (ret)
+		dev_err(altmode->dev, "failed to switch mux to safe mode\n");
+}
+
 static void pmic_glink_altmode_worker(struct work_struct *work)
 {
 	struct pmic_glink_altmode_port *alt_port = work_to_altmode_port(work);
@@ -180,7 +194,9 @@ static void pmic_glink_altmode_worker(struct work_struct *work)
 
 	typec_switch_set(alt_port->typec_switch, alt_port->orientation);
 
-	if (alt_port->svid == USB_TYPEC_DP_SID)
+	if (alt_port->svid == USB_TYPEC_DP_SID && alt_port->mode == 0xff)
+		pmic_glink_altmode_safe(altmode, alt_port);
+	else if (alt_port->svid == USB_TYPEC_DP_SID)
 		pmic_glink_altmode_enable_dp(altmode, alt_port, alt_port->mode,
 					     alt_port->hpd_state, alt_port->hpd_irq);
 	else
